Board approves MOU with teachers union to add wrestling assistant coach
Summary
The board approved a memorandum of understanding with the Oregon City Federation of Teachers to modify the collective bargaining agreement by adding a supplemental position (wrestling assistant coach) for Clay High School.

The Oregon City Schools Board on Nov. 19 approved a memorandum of understanding with the Oregon City Federation of Teachers, Local 1080, American Federation of Teachers to make additions and modifications to the collective bargaining agreement.
The MOU adds a supplemental position section (j) to provide for a wrestling assistant coach. Trustees moved and seconded the memorandum and approved it by roll call.
Board discussion was brief; trustees signaled support for expanding extracurricular opportunities and noted prior conversations with coaches and administrators led to this change. The superintendent and board members thanked those involved in negotiations.
The board recorded the motion and approved the MOU during the consent agenda vote.
